"The Loud House" is a popular animated television series created by Chris Savino for Nickelodeon. The show revolves around the Loud family, consisting of Lincoln Loud, the only boy in a family of 11 children, and his sisters Lori, Leni, Luna, Luan, Lynn, Lucy, Lana, Lola, Lisa, and Lily. The series explores their daily lives, adventures, and the chaos that comes with having such a large family.
